Newton County READS is a nonprofit organization established in 2000 to:
- Help adults in Newton County improve their literacy skills and/or earn a GED certificate through an active volunteer tutoring program.
- Maintain an ever-expanding list of literacy resources available in Newton County.
- Help adults find and get started in the literacy programs that most effectively meet their needs.
Newton County READS is also the local chapter of the Georgia Certified Literate Community Program (CLCP). There are approximately 55 participating CLCP Communities in Georgia. This statewide program's mission is: "To mobilize every resource available to a community into an adult literacy campaign that functions within state certification guidelines and will result in a literate community within ten years."
